Publisher Description:

The professional architect's business management bible has been completely revised and radically overhauled to reflect the very latest practice in today's cutting-edge architectural environment. Rewritten with an emphasis on the practical aspects of working as an architect, this new edition combines clear and comprehensive guidance with a focus on new directions in practice management which will give a modern practice that vital commercial edge. Topics range from starting up a practice and developing a business strategy, to how to win clients, manage people, and handle fees. It includes new sections on topics such as knowledge management, QA, IT and project management too. With its clear, accessible layout, and no-nonsense style aimed at busy architects, this is a must-read for practices of all sizes and the ideal companion to the 8th edition of the Architects Job Book.
